Not many people know about me / my business!

Here are some low cost ideas to spread the word about your amazing, new enterprise:
 
Being the best kept secret in your industry probably works well if you are part of an illegal smuggle, drug or arms cartel. In the normal round of business being a secret is not a desired state to be in. People need to know about us, our service and/or products. Our business needs to make money. Otherwise we won’t have a business for long! 

Putting adverts into local newspapers is one way of getting attention. Paying Facebook for promoting your business page is another.

These are costly investments with no guaranteed returns. Here is why: Would you step foot into an empty shop only because you read about them in the paper? Not many people do.

Of course, you can make the ad more exciting and offer a special deal or a freebie even. Still, there is no guarantee you’ll get your money back.

Here are a few, in my opinion, better ideas:
  • First of all, know what you stand for and why. Be distinctive in your offering, your interior design, the atmosphere you want to create. And stick to it. If you want to be the go – to - place for a sophisticated High Tea stick to mellow music and don’t change it just because a few of your customers complained about the ‘cheesiness’ of it.
  • Do your research and invite a handful of the most prominent bloggers from your area. Offer them an amazing spread of your goodies in return of a write up in their popular blogs.
  • Offer an incentive for their readers to share the post. Give away a voucher, a gift, a free lunch.
  • Support your local community at various events. Once again, do your research. Who is your target audience? Community events attract folks from all walks of life and what better way to showcase your new business?
  • Create a special event. Create your own poster and hang it up at the places your audience is hanging out at.
  • Find the connectors among your group of friends. Who is the person who loves to talk? Who is a prominent figure on social media? Offer them a sample of your product/service and ask them to talk about you.
  • Offer amazing service to each and every person who sets foot into your business. Your mantra needs to be ‘Under promise and over deliver!’
  • Make patience your friend. It takes some time to build a name and reputation with a new enterprise. In the meantime, give and do your best, each and every single time.
  • Never ever under estimate the power of personal contact. Social media may be the preferred choice of communication these days- if you have a brick and mortar business nothing subsidises real person to person contact.
